What is the California Lease Agreement?
The California Lease Agreement is a crucial legal document that establishes the relationship between landlords and tenants in California. This agreement outlines essential terms such as the rent amount, lease duration, and the responsibilities of both parties involved. To ensure its legality, it is essential for both the landlord and tenant to sign the document, making it binding and enforceable. Key components included in the agreement provide clarity and protection for everyone involved.
Purpose and Benefits of a California Lease Agreement
The primary purpose of the California Lease Agreement is to safeguard the rights of both landlords and tenants. A clearly defined agreement helps to prevent potential disputes by specifying terms and conditions. Tenants benefit from knowing their rights and responsibilities, while landlords can enforce rules and ensure timely rent payments. This structured approach minimizes misunderstandings and supports a healthier rental relationship.
Key Features of the California Lease Agreement
Essential features of the California Lease Agreement include crucial fields that specify vital information. Main fields typically encompass the rent amount, lease term, and applicable penalties for late payments. The document has fillable sections, such as 'Name', 'Date', and 'Signature', which clarify who is involved. Additionally, landlords may include special clauses tailored to specific circumstances, such as pet policies or maintenance responsibilities.

Understanding Signing Requirements for the California Lease Agreement
To validate the California Lease Agreement, both the tenant and landlord must provide their signatures. While notarization is typically not required, it may enhance the legal robustness of the document if necessary. Digital signatures offer a convenient option that ensures security and efficiency, a practical choice for modern agreements.

Who needs to sign the California Lease Agreement?
Both the landlord and tenant are required to sign the California Lease Agreement to make it legally binding. Without both signatures, the terms of the lease may not be enforceable.
Is notarization required for the California Lease Agreement?
No, notarization is not required for the California Lease Agreement. However, it is advisable to keep copies of the signed document for both parties' records.
What are common mistakes to avoid when completing the lease agreement?
Common mistakes include leaving fields blank, misentering dates, or failing to ensure both parties' names and signatures are correct. Thoroughly review the document to prevent such errors.
Are there any deadlines for signing the California Lease Agreement?
There are generally no specific deadlines for signing a lease agreement, but it's recommended to finalize the agreement before the tenant moves in to avoid misunderstandings.

What information is needed to complete this form?
To complete the California Lease Agreement, you’ll need the names and contact information of both parties, the rental property's address, rent amount, lease duration, and any specific conditions agreed upon.
